Team Of Three Write-In Candidates Seeks Wall School Board Spots
No one filed to run in the Wall Board of Education election, but three write-ins, including sitting member Kenneth Wondrack, are running.

WALL, NJ — Three candidates have an active write-in campaign for the three Wall Board of Education spots open in the Nov. 7 election, including current board member Kenneth Wondrack.
Wondrack did not file to run by the July 31 deadline, but he is running for re-election, he said.
However, voters will need to write in his name and that of the other members of the team: Scott Schoener and Pamela Shimko.

The Wall GOP Republican Club is supporting their candidacies, based on a post on the organization's Facebook site.
Current board members Kristen Hodnett and Christopher San Filippo are not seeking re-election.

Kenneth Wondrack provided his personal background for voters:
- Resident of Wall Township for over 34 years; married to Jane and has four adult children who are Wall graduates.
- Grandparent with two adult children raising their families in Wall.
- Combat veteran of the US Marine Corps.
- Retired US Army Brigadier General. Assistant Division Commander of the 42nd Infantry Division .
- Retired New Jersey State Police Captain.
- Rutgers Graduate with a master's degree from John Jay College.
- Licensed private investigator, firearms instructor, security trainer and consultant
- Volunteered for various organizations in Wall.
